This was another over-the-top, action-packed, suspend your disbelief adventure for Joe Ledger and the DMS team and I loved it. This one involves the possibility that there is alien technology out there and the bad guys are going to use it bring destruction and chaos to the world. Can Joe and the team stop them before it‘s too late? 🤔 This is book 5 and the first I have listened to on audio. I was worried that the story would be harder to...👇🏻

Bookzombie keep up with on audio as there is a lot going on in these books, but that wasn‘t an issue. The narrator, Ray Porter, is perfect. He nails Joe‘s sarcastic tone perfectly, as well as the other characters in the book. #seriescatchup 7y
